What A Difference A Week Makes; After Losing 1-0 To Leicester City In Our Last Outing, Returning To Action Against A Dundalk Side That Has Seen Some Better Days In Their More Recent History, Could Be Just What The Doctor Ordered; Having Decompressed The Last Game, And Having Learned Some Invaluable Lessons About Our Team / Players / Coaches, We Could Use A Winable Game To Get Our Rhythm Back, Or Even Lift The Mood Around The Club, Going Into A Rather Crunch Game Against Manchester United, Away At Old Trafford On Sunday.



Mikel Seems To Respect The Europa League, As Far As His Rather Limited Squad Allows Him To, And It Will Be Intriguing To See How He Shuffles Up The Side, With One Eye On The League Game Against The Bus Driver Named Ole, And His Team - We Saw How Man Like Mustafi Fucked Up Against Leicester City, Yet Mikel Refuses To Refute Rumors Of Him Being Offered A New Deal, Man Like Mustafi MUST NOT Wear The Arsenal Jersey Again, Unless He’s Paying For It Himself - With Seliba Ineligible For The European Games, Because Man Like Mustafi Has Been Registered Instead, And First-Team Level Central Defenders Like Luiz, Holding, And Mari Are a All Out Injured, It Will Be Interesting To See How We Approach The Defensive Side Of The Game, In A Fixture Where We Can’t Afford To Carry An Extra Defender, When We Are Under Pressure To Score More Goals.



Team Selection Will Be A Key Taking Point, As It Will Be Very Indicative Of Whether Mikel Is Learning Who His Players Have Shown Themselves To Be, While Also Showcasing How Open He Truly Is To The Idea Of Supplementing A Winning Arsenal Squad, With Elite Level Young Players From Our Hale End Academy, Which Has Continued To Produce Another Batch Of Ready-To-Play Young Talent, It’s Now Growing Nigh On A Year, Since Fledglings Like Willock, Nketiah, Saka, Nelson, Smith-Rowe & Maitland-Niles Were All Beginning To Make Their Respective Forays Into The First Team... Some Of Our Young Guns Have Shone, And Even Graduated To Full International Honours, While Others Have Failed To Fully Grasp The More Limited Opportunities, And Convert Them Into More Consistent Looks In The Squad, Others Have Shown Great Glimpses Of Their Potential, Yet Injuries, And A Backlog In The Pecking Order At The Club, In Their Positions, Have Contrived To Make Things Harder For Them, As They Attempt To Establish Themselves. This Game Is An Opportunity For Them To All Stake Their Claim For Regular Football, While Playing In Their Rightful Positions, Against A Team That They Really Ought To Be Beating, If They Are Good Enough To Be First Teamers For Our Football Club.
